  4. Activities in Rostock 2003 - 2008 • Completion of TRAM system (from 22,3 km in 2000 to 35,6 km 2008) • Completion of main roads (inner and outer ring road system) • nearly no separate investments into cycling infrastructure • Baltic Sea Cycling Project 2004 – 2007

  5. Baltic Sea Cycling Project 2004 - 2007 • FundedbyInterreg III B Programme for Baltic Sea Region • Transnational partnershipwith22 partners in 6 countries (municipalities, NGOs)

  6. Baltic Sea Cycling Project 2004 - 2007 • Pilot actions international I • Cycling to work • Cycling to school • System for bike supply • Combining cycling with public transport • Sign and information • Cycling together with passengers and goods

  7. Baltic Sea Cycling Project 2004 - 2007 • Pilot actions international II • Climate adaption • Tourist biking • Cycling between towns • Healthy cyclists • Inspiration book and web site • Interactive software

  8. Baltic Sea Cycling Project 2004 - 2007 • Activities in Rostock • Cooperationof 3 partners in „Fahrradregion Rostock“: • Hanseatic City of Rostock • County of Bad Doberan(surroundingarea) • ADFC Rostock (Cycling NGO) • Pilot action: University cyclingnetwork - signposting • BYPAD, Communication activities etc.

Bicycle Policy Audit BYPAD involved:- Municipality (diff. departments)- Politicians from all parties- NGOs BYPAD working group discussed an „Action Plan for Cycling Promotion“ City Council adopted the Action plan Permanent working group „Fahrradforum“ was installed (municipality, politicians, NGOs, PT company, police) ADFC „reminds“ municipality and politicians regularly Bicycle Policy

  22. Cycling in Rostock 2003 - 2008 Whathappened? • Modal splitofcyclingincreasedfrom 12 % to 20,1 % in 5 years • Nobody knowsexactlywhy • Someideas • consequences

  23. Cooperation of regional partners:municipality, cycling association, public transport company Focus on communication Involvement of politicians Partners and persons with high motivation International cooperation for inspiration and motivation Spent money: ~ 200.000 EUR in total within 3 years Be creative! Try yourself! Factors of success

  24. It‘s good and important to have indicators for success. To learn more about the factors of success a detailed evaluation is necessary. The consequence: Evaluation is a main topic in our next project: Looking forward to telling you more next time. Lessons learned
